STEP 2. Check the evaporative emission purge solenoid 
for leaks.

(1) Disconnect hose B from the evaporative emission purge 

solenoid and connect a hand vacuum pump to the nipple of 
the evaporative emission purge solenoid.

(2) Use the hand vacuum pump to confirm that the evaporative 

emission purge solenoid holds vacuum.

(3) Disconnect the hand vacuum pump, and reconnect hose B 

to the evaporative emission purge solenoid.

Q: Does the evaporative emission purge solenoid hold 

vacuum?
YES : 
Go to Step 3.
NO :  Replace the evaporative emission purge solenoid. 

Then go to Step 15.

STEP 3. Check for leaks in evaporative emission hoses A 
through D.

Use a hand vacuum pump to test each hose from hose A to 
hose D.

Q: Do the hoses hold vacuum?

YES : Go to Step 4.
NO :  Replace any damaged hose. Then go to Step 15.

STEP 4. Check for leaks in the chamber.

(1) Connect a hand vacuum pump to the nipple.
(2) Plug the other nipple.

(3) Apply vacuum with the hand vacuum pump, and confirm 

that the applied vacuum does not fluctuate.

Q: Is the chamber in good condition?

YES : Go to Step 5.
NO :  Replace the chamber. Then go to Step 15.

STEP 5. Check for leaks in evaporative emission hoses E 
through G.

Use a hand vacuum pump to test each hose from hose E to 
hose G.

Q: Do the hoses hold vacuum?

YES :  Go to Step 6.
NO :  Replace any damaged hose. Then go to Step 15.

STEP 6. Using scan tool MB991958, check data list item 29: 
Evaporative emission ventilation solenoid.

CAUTION

To prevent damage to scan tool MB991958, always turn the 
ignition switch to the "LOCK" (OFF) position before con-
necting or disconnecting scan tool MB991958.
(1) Connect scan tool MB991958 to the data link connector.
(2) Remove the fuel tank filler tube protector (Refer to GROUP 

13C, Fuel Tank 

P.13C-10

).

(3) Disconnect the hose G and evaporative emission canister 

connection, and connect the hand vacuum pump to the 
hose G.

(4) Turn the ignition switch to the "ON" position.
(5) Set scan tool MB991958 to actuator test mode.

• Item 29: Evaporative Emission Ventilation Solenoid.

• While the evaporative emission ventilation solenoid 

is energized, operate the hand vacuum pump and 
confirm that the solenoid holds vacuum.

(6) Turn the ignition switch to the "LOCK" (OFF) position, and 

disconnect scan tool MB991958.

(7) Disconnect the hand vacuum pump, and connect hose G to 

the evaporative emission canister.

(8) Reinstall the fuel tank filler tube protector (Refer to GROUP 

13C, Fuel Tank 

P.13C-10

).

Q: Did the evaporative emission ventilation solenoid hold 

vacuum?
YES : 
Go to Step 7.
NO :  Replace the evaporative emission ventilation solenoid 

(Refer to GROUP 17, Evaporative emission canister 
and fuel tank pressure relief valve removal and 
installation 

P.17-97

). Then go to Step 15.

STEP 7. Pressure test the evaporative emission system 
lines from hoses H to M.

(1) Disconnect hose H from the evaporative emission canister, 

and plug hose H securely.

(2) Confirm that the evaporative emission system pressure 

pump (Miller number 6872A) is operating properly. Perform 
the self-test as described in the pump manufacturer’s 
instructions.

(3) Remove the fuel cap.

(4) Connect the evaporative emission system pressure pump 

(Miller number 6872A) to the fuel tank filler tube by using 
fuel tank adapter (MLR-8382).

(5) Pressure test the system to determine whether any leaks 

are present.
NOTE: The "Pressure test" in this procedure refers to the 
I/M240 Simulation Test. The eight steps of this test are 
described in the manufacturer’s instructions for the evapo-
rative emission system pressure pump, Miller number 
6872A.

(6) Remove  the evaporative emission system pressure pump 

(Miller number 6872A) and the fuel tank adapter 
(MLR-8382), and reinstall the fuel cap.

(7) Connect hose H to the evaporative emission canister.
Q: Is the evaporative emission system line free of leaks?

YES : Go to Step 13.
NO :  Go to Step 8.
